The Patrick Mahomes Factor: Best Player, Not Always Highest Paid?

It’s a funny thing in the NFL salary world: sometimes the player widely considered the best isn't always the one with the very biggest contract. Kansas City Chiefs quarterback Patrick Mahomes is, quite simply, one of the best in the league right now. His talent is undeniable, and he has led his team to incredible success, winning big games and championships, too.

However, when you look at the list of top quarterback earners, Patrick Mahomes might not always be at the very top of that specific list. This can seem a bit strange, especially since he’s been in the way of many other teams’ championship hopes. One reason for this might be that he signed his big contract a while ago, and since then, the market for quarterbacks has continued to go up, you know?

Every time a new star quarterback signs a deal, it often pushes the price higher for the next one. So, while Mahomes’ contract was absolutely huge when he signed it, other players who signed more recently might have surpassed him in terms of average yearly value. It’s a constant game of leapfrog in the salary world, as players and their agents try to get the best possible deal.

Mahomes' deal was also structured in a way that gave his team some flexibility, which is something that teams often look for in these long-term agreements. This can sometimes mean that the total value or guaranteed money might look a little different compared to a contract signed just last week. It’s a strategic move, basically, for both sides.

So, while Patrick Mahomes is truly an amazing player and one of the most important people in the league, his contract situation is a good example of how being the best doesn't always mean you hold the title of who is the highest paid QB at any given moment. It shows the ever-changing nature of player salaries and how timing can play a pretty big part in these deals.

Comparing QBs to Other Positions: The Money Difference

When we talk about who is the highest paid QB, it's also worth looking at how quarterback salaries stack up against other positions in the NFL. It’s pretty clear that the quarterback position is, without a doubt, the most lucrative one in the entire league. The money they make is often on a whole different level compared to players at other spots on the field.

Consider this: the top 18 players on the quarterback salary list are, in fact, the highest paid football players at any position. That’s a truly striking fact. It means that the highest paid offensive linemen, defensive ends, or wide receivers, while earning a lot of money themselves, still don't typically reach the same heights as the top quarterbacks. This really shows the unique value of the position.

Just recently, we saw Justin Jefferson become the highest paid non-quarterback in NFL history. That was a really big deal, and it showed how much wide receivers are now valued. However, even with that record-setting deal, his salary still sits below what the very top quarterbacks are making. This comparison really puts into perspective the massive pay gap that exists.

The reason for this big difference in pay comes back to the importance of the quarterback. They are the ones who touch the ball on nearly every offensive play, make critical decisions, and are seen as the leaders of the team. Their impact on winning is just so direct and undeniable.
